    Gmail is allowing you to manage your multiple accounts more efficiently by introducing a new feature known as “Email Delegation”. Email Delegation is a feature which allows you to grant access to other Gmail user to manage your account. With the help of Email Delegation feature other Gmail users whom you have grant the access can check your inbox and reply to emails on your behalf.
